dc.description.abstractThis study was conducted to study the effect of compost and bio-activators (lixir) on the growth, yield and quality of muskmelon (Cucumis melo.L) green star cultivar. The experiment was carried out at Elsilait Scheme Khartoum North, Sudan, during the winter season 2011/2012. Three rates (zero, 2.4, and 4.8 ton/ha) of compost and three rates (zero, 30, and 60 L/ha) of lixir was used. A split plots design, with four blocks was used. The evaluation of the vegetative growth parameters, flower characters and yield characters was done on number of branches per plant, number of leaves per plant, number of male and female flowers, fruits diameter, TSS values, fruits weight, number of fruits per plant, yield per plant, yield per hectare, and exportable percentage from yield. The results showed that 2.4 and 4.8 ton \ha compost increased the vegetative growth, days to first flower and 50% flowering. The level 2.4 ton\hectare compost gave the highest number of male flowers, while 4.8 ton\ ha increased female flowers. The highest values of fruit diameter, TSS, fruits weight, and number of fruits per plant obtained from compost at 4.8 ton\ hectare. Also yield per plant and yield per hectare ware increased. Lixir at 30 L\ha gave no effect on vegetative growth, yield and quality while at 60L\ha showed a positive affect. Compost at 2.4 with 60L\ha lixir gave highest values of number of branches and number of male flower. Compost at 4.8ton\ha with 60L\ha lixir gave highest values of number of leaves per plant and significant increase in yield than other treatments. Two level of compost with two level of lixir resulted in percentage exportable fruits and it ware about 40% of total yield. Application of 2.4, 4.8 ton\ha compost before planting and addition of bio-activator had positive effect on growth, yield, and quality of muskmelon.en_US
